Are staff working in Duke University Health System eligible?

0

This incentive does not apply to staff in Duke University Health System, which is employing other strategies to manage expenses and contain costs. The University and Health System are closely aligned but are legally separate entities with different budgetary issues and income sources. While the downturn in the economy has affected both organizations, the decline in the value of the University’s endowment has had a greater impact on its annual operating funds than that of Duke University Health System, which is supported primarily through income from providing patient care. Will schools and departments rehire for any positions that become vacant after a staff member retires? The University is seeking to reduce the overall number of positions through curtailed hiring and voluntary retirement to limit the potential for involuntary layoffs in the future.
